a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ndreas Schäfer <gentryx@gmx.de>2013-01-29 21:40:47 +0100
committerAndreas Schäfer <gentryx@gmx.de>2013-01-29 21:40:47 +0100
commit4fe332f7fef46b7ac8f6264c44144d0e47ee0f49 (patch)
treef5ee6d52f2acdff5957096e0cdb3c820b9bac7e0
parentadded likwid ebuild (diff)
downloadsci-4fe332f7fef46b7ac8f6264c44144d0e47ee0f49.tar.gz
sci-4fe332f7fef46b7ac8f6264c44144d0e47ee0f49.tar.bz2
sci-4fe332f7fef46b7ac8f6264c44144d0e47ee0f49.zip
fixed compilation with newer cmake, removed currently unused use flags
-rw-r--r--sci-libs/libgeodecomp/Manifest3
-rw-r--r--sci-libs/libgeodecomp/files/cmake.patch17
-rw-r--r--sci-libs/libgeodecomp/libgeodecomp-0.1.0.ebuild28
-rw-r--r--sci-libs/libgeodecomp/libgeodecomp-9999.ebuild22
4 files changed, 36 insertions, 34 deletions
diff --git a/sci-libs/libgeodecomp/Manifest b/sci-libs/libgeodecomp/Manifest
index 35639d864..20657b9cb 100644
--- a/sci-libs/libgeodecomp/Manifest
+++ b/sci-libs/libgeodecomp/Manifest
@@ -1 +1,4 @@
+AUX cmake.patch 618 SHA256 924f236a1c085fbd3effeb5770447e554c35de0c6fa236d6e0b38c87af3c2e46 SHA512 eb993fc9730a4a5dd41c010d436f34ea2f9fe610eb76c76194097f8c62175278528085c4ff293bc5bef4677d0a0fee8b8e4c75942b65c2f654d4d6cdc8030dfa WHIRLPOOL a2861aca40433ba8ba54f6793c277027e421c9747af4f250d4d4c9177f65a57baee8ffa92c3d8487ded0c79d1274d28aab87722b794dd30f90206b96676f4ddb
DIST libgeodecomp-0.1.0.tar.bz2 581136 SHA256 71442a60e7cc5c3f38e462d5d52010a948bd089759487687f217e4dec4dffae5 SHA512 56de4e6bfc92f8dda4d4931559a553a7a2c847205637394ea87f73dfb5a34776cb043beba2857bbe07c52a61ed457f22b7d76e4e23c183c8bd25868d36df4704 WHIRLPOOL df2b5c6830dbc92befd873bdced1712687046a43e814f7676271a2041a58c9e2562a86c6b4034343499f813136f38e298b33fa9a67911b726f42f323f666b03e
+EBUILD libgeodecomp-0.1.0.ebuild 1122 SHA256 8eb55caeb0a90fd1799d77f98574c17a20929c54cf63277454ef0056b4d657e6 SHA512 11e03000bbc3f2bea602b1dad65d9a23d319f57c6dcca2a57e70bbe0e28bbe994a19ef3408735d4f8900e506ebeb37f5d3c435766138a546e61969d25db12da3 WHIRLPOOL e9072e36c32b17abb30be8e2182f22ced1354e8cf0dbdad69289e806f6abf0fbe3f65cd2b7df0191dc5f4f035c28f6aa4742b824c2e6e30d8772c4f62b93624e
+EBUILD libgeodecomp-9999.ebuild 1176 SHA256 730710e5223253f2f500ca11a150945944868dfc8e2116a35b002913a1d596f3 SHA512 1f1cc02f6db36c22cc6d538b6eaf6b69b5d3641d172273eb619662fc3ea0e682bda1b7842ec3bc32afb9cc4c0a4e8b9bf52123be24f13bccb4641413abb297f8 WHIRLPOOL ee95bfb6f01ae473134029128ff9b1c6c026dbc7fbc4f35c8a949e077e934607e349ee8fd47815d6afe2dc687857b8d5dc3e5872986bcb5ddda683801cb63228
diff --git a/sci-libs/libgeodecomp/files/cmake.patch b/sci-libs/libgeodecomp/files/cmake.patch
new file mode 100644
index 000000000..de6e42f41
--- /dev/null
+++ b/sci-libs/libgeodecomp/files/cmake.patch
@@ -0,0 +1,17 @@
+diff -ru libgeodecomp-0.1.0/src/util.cmake libgeodecomp-0.1.0-nju/src/util.cmake
+--- libgeodecomp-0.1.0/src/util.cmake 2012-06-27 12:26:46.000000000 +0200
++++ libgeodecomp-0.1.0-nju/src/util.cmake 2013-01-29 20:52:43.306376967 +0100
+@@ -54,11 +54,11 @@
+ endforeach(i)
+
+ if(STRIPPED_SOURCES)
+- list(SORT STRIPPED_SOURCES ${STRIPPED_SOURCES})
++ list(SORT STRIPPED_SOURCES)
+ endif(STRIPPED_SOURCES)
+
+ if(STRIPPED_HEADERS)
+- list(SORT STRIPPED_HEADERS ${STRIPPED_HEADERS})
++ list(SORT STRIPPED_HEADERS)
+ endif(STRIPPED_HEADERS)
+
+ set(MY_AUTO "set(SOURCES \${SOURCES}\n")
diff --git a/sci-libs/libgeodecomp/libgeodecomp-0.1.0.ebuild b/sci-libs/libgeodecomp/libgeodecomp-0.1.0.ebuild
index 7ed246730..117f06b77 100644
--- a/sci-libs/libgeodecomp/libgeodecomp-0.1.0.ebuild
+++ b/sci-libs/libgeodecomp/libgeodecomp-0.1.0.ebuild
@@ -25,22 +25,14 @@ HOMEPAGE="http://www.libgeodecomp.org"
LICENSE="LGPL-3.0"
SLOT="0"
-IUSE="cuda doc mpi opencl"
+IUSE="mpi"
-RDEPEND=">=dev-libs/boost-1.48
- cuda? ( dev-util/nvidia-cuda-toolkit )
- mpi? ( || (
- sys-cluster/openmpi[cxx]
- sys-cluster/mpich2[cxx]
- ) )
- opencl? ( virtual/opencl )"
-DEPEND="${RDEPEND}
- doc? ( app-doc/doxygen )
-"
+RDEPEND=">=dev-libs/boost-1.48"
+DEPEND="${RDEPEND}"
-
-
-# -D FEATURE_QT=false -D FEATURE_OPENCL=false -D FEATURE_CUDA=false mpi
+src_prepare() {
+ epatch "${FILESDIR}/cmake.patch"
+}
src_compile() {
cmake-utils_src_compile
@@ -51,10 +43,8 @@ src_compile() {
src_install() {
cmake-utils_src_install
-
- dodoc README
- if ( use doc); then
- dohtml doc/html/*
- fi
}
+src_test() {
+ cmake-utils_src_compile test
+}
diff --git a/sci-libs/libgeodecomp/libgeodecomp-9999.ebuild b/sci-libs/libgeodecomp/libgeodecomp-9999.ebuild
index 180654490..5aae3e000 100644
--- a/sci-libs/libgeodecomp/libgeodecomp-9999.ebuild
+++ b/sci-libs/libgeodecomp/libgeodecomp-9999.ebuild
@@ -25,22 +25,11 @@ HOMEPAGE="http://www.libgeodecomp.org"
LICENSE="LGPL-3.0"
SLOT="0"
-IUSE="cuda doc mpi opencl"
-
-RDEPEND=">=dev-libs/boost-1.48
- cuda? ( dev-util/nvidia-cuda-toolkit )
- mpi? ( || (
- sys-cluster/openmpi[cxx]
- sys-cluster/mpich2[cxx]
- ) )
- opencl? ( virtual/opencl )"
-DEPEND="${RDEPEND}
- doc? ( app-doc/doxygen )
-"
-
-
+IUSE="doc"
-# -D FEATURE_QT=false -D FEATURE_OPENCL=false -D FEATURE_CUDA=false mpi
+RDEPEND=">=dev-libs/boost-1.48"
+DEPEND="${RDEPEND}
+ doc? ( app-doc/doxygen )"
src_compile() {
cmake-utils_src_compile
@@ -58,3 +47,6 @@ src_install() {
fi
}
+src_test() {
+ cmake-utils_src_compile test
+}